Transaction 904a1d695299cdbdd5890e6dae64b083ee1b1082472180724b87163202f97434
1 Input
1 Output
-
904a1d695299cdbdd5890e6dae64b083ee1b1082472180724b87163202f97434:0
- value
- 2384040
- script pubkey
- OP_0 OP_PUSHBYTES_20 8883bfc5e6af90aebdefaa473ff2fe5e6c922e76
- address
- bc1q3zpml30x47g2a0004frnluh7tekfytnk72gt6e